Neil Armstrong <narmstrong-rdvid1DuHRBWk0Htik3J/w@public.gmane.org> writes:
> The new Amlogic GXM SoC (S912) is part of the Meson GX family and is nearly
> identical to GXM but with a second Quad-A53 core cluster.
>
> The GXM dtsi includes the GXL dtsi and the p20x dtsi is refactored in a
> common p20x/q20x to support the GXM Q200 and Q201 board that uses the exact
> same board layout since the S905D and S912 are pinout compatible.
>
> The last patch adds support for the Nexbox A1 Set-Top-Box based on the S912.
>
> Changes since RFC :
> - Refactor the p20x/q20x dtsi into a single common file
> - Add support for Nexbox A1
Thanks for refactoring. Looks great.
Applied.
